WebProvides information about the properties of arithmetic types (either integral or floating-point) in the specific platform for which the library compiles. This class template is specialized for every fundamental arithmetic type, with its members describing the properties of type T.This template shall not be specialized for any other type. Single-precision floating-point format (sometimes called FP32 or float32) is a computer number format, usually occupying 32 bits in computer memory; it represents a wide dynamic range of numeric values by using a floating radix point .
